Step 1: Don't start immediately
Don't rush into the arena immediately when the challenge begins. Instead, talk to the Herb Girl (or your opponent's wife) first. She will give you a bottle of potion to slow down your opponent's horse. Yes, it's a bit like cheating, but it's medieval bohemia - we're not here to compete fairly.
Step 2: Choose the right horse
Listen, we all like little pebbles, but to be honest: she is not suitable for horse racing. If you are in trouble, consider improving your riding skills or changing to a faster horse. If you have to insist on riding a pebble, you will have to work harder to control her strength.

Step 5: Practice and Persistence
It is said that the second and third challenges in the mission are easier, so if you are really struggling, consider skipping the first challenge for the time being. Try it after you improve your riding skills or unlock better privileges.
